Groundstaff - Cobham, Stamford Bridge & Kingsmeadow

You would be required to work a minimum of 25 matches over the course of the season (Stamford Bridge & Kingsmeadow).

M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ES (Play Your Part):

Maintain general up-keep and cleanliness of the whole site.

Undertaking general maintenance operations such as:

  • Leaf clearing 
  • Devoting and repairing of pitches after matches and training sessions

Undertaking general routine maintenance operations including:

  • Use of tractors and other various ride-on machinery
  • Use of pedestrian/hand-held machinery
  • Setting up, preparing and maintaining of all pitches and training areas to a high standard
  • Setting and marking out of all Pitches and Training areas
  • Applying various fertilisers using a tractor mounted spreader or pedestrian spreader
